SMB2 Client for Node.js
Introduction
This library calls the C libraries for libsmbclient to read and search through directories.
The original fork was unable to connect to newer servers, and rather than hacking about with the smb2 protocol, it is far easier to leverage the great work of the samba team, and use their libsmbclient library via NAPI bindings. This is much quicker than other wrappers that fork/exec smbclient, and the only OS pre-req is to install the libsmbclient library.
Prerequisites
macOS
Install samba via Homebrew:
brew install sambaLinux
Install the libsmbclient development package:
sudo apt-get install libsmbclient-dev # Debian/Ubuntu
# or
sudo yum install libsmbclient-devel # RHEL/CentOSInstallation
npm install -S pv-node-smb2API
Asynchronicity
No async calls supported yet; there's a skeleton for a read function, but much more work is still needed.
Sync calls
Reading Files
import {PvDirent,PvNodeSmb2} from 'pv-node-smb2'
const smb2Client = new PvNodeSmb2('workgroup', 'user', 'password')
// Read a file from SMB share
const content = smb2Client.readFileSync('smb://<host or IP>/Windows Path/goes/here/foo.txt')
console.log(content.toString('base64'))
// or
console.log(content.toString('utf8'))Getting File Information
// Get file metadata
const fileInfo: PvDirent = smb2Client.fileInfo('smb://<host or IP>/Windows Path/goes/here/foo.txt')
console.log(`File: ${fileInfo.name}`)
console.log(`Size: ${fileInfo.size} bytes`)
console.log(`Is File: ${fileInfo.isFile}`)
console.log(`Is Directory: ${fileInfo.isDir}`)
console.log(`Modified: ${fileInfo.mtime}`)
console.log(`Created: ${fileInfo.btime}`)Reading Directories
// Read directory contents
const entries: PvDirent[] = smb2Client.readDir('smb://<host or IP>/Windows Path/goes/here/')
entries.forEach(entry => {
console.log(`${entry.isDir ? '[DIR]' : '[FILE]'} ${entry.name} (${entry.size} bytes)`)
})Writing Files
// Write a buffer to SMB share (overwrites if file exists)
const dataBuffer = Buffer.from("Hello, World!", "utf8")
const bytesWritten = smb2Client.writeFileSync('smb://<host or IP>/Windows Path/goes/here/foo.txt', dataBuffer)
console.log(`Written ${bytesWritten} bytes`)Renaming/Moving Files
// Rename or move a file on SMB share
const result = smb2Client.renameFileSync(
'smb://<host or IP>/Windows Path/goes/here/foo.txt',
'smb://<host or IP>/Windows Path/goes/here/bar.txt'
)
// Returns 0 if successfulDeleting Files
// Delete a file from SMB share
const result = smb2Client.unlinkFileSync('smb://<host or IP>/Windows Path/goes/here/foo.txt')
// or use the alias
const result2 = smb2Client.deleteFileSync('smb://<host or IP>/Windows Path/goes/here/bar.txt')
// Returns 0 if successfulComplete Example
import {PvDirent, PvNodeSmb2} from 'pv-node-smb2'
const smb2Client = new PvNodeSmb2('workgroup', 'user', 'password')
try {
// Read a file
const content = smb2Client.readFileSync('smb://server/share/file.txt')
console.log(content.toString('utf8'))
// Get file info
const info = smb2Client.fileInfo('smb://server/share/file.txt')
console.log(`File size: ${info.size} bytes`)
// List directory
const entries = smb2Client.readDir('smb://server/share/')
entries.forEach(entry => {
console.log(entry.name)
})
// Write a file
const data = Buffer.from('Hello from Node.js!', 'utf8')
smb2Client.writeFileSync('smb://server/share/newfile.txt', data)
// Rename a file
smb2Client.renameFileSync(
'smb://server/share/newfile.txt',
'smb://server/share/renamed.txt'
)
// Delete a file
smb2Client.unlinkFileSync('smb://server/share/renamed.txt')
} catch (error) {
console.error('SMB operation failed:', error)
} finally {
// Clean up connection
smb2Client.deleteContext()
}Connection management
Each instance of the PvNodeSmb2 class will have its own connection.
